Commercial Manager
About the Role
We have a new opportunity for an experienced Commercial Manager to join our expanding team on a permanent basis.
This pivotal role will oversee the commercial performance across our facilities management business, and will have responsibility for driving value, efficiency, and client satisfaction.

Working Arrangements:
Location: Dagenham. This is predominantly an office-based role (3-4 days in office) with hybrid working/flexibility available in line with business requirements.
Salary: £70,000 per annum
Contract Type: Full-time, Permanent

About Us:
We are a facilities services company, providing a range of services for public and private sector clients currently across London and the Southeast, but with aspirations to broaden our geographies over time. Our mission is to help communities live, work, and grow to fulfill their potential through the delivery of safe, high-quality services based on our unique understanding of local needs.
